For example sending a message to your mother while carbon copying the same message to your brother, sister ETC. Many people send the same message out to multiple mailing lists at the same time which might be a time saver but not always on topic for every list involved. So we adopted the policy in the beginning that if you want to post to this list the message must be sent only to this list and nobody else at the same time. Some might get posted but the server is quite good about catching such things. Then what happens is those messages get held for moderation. At that point we have to read them and send an approval or denial notice depending on the message to the server. It's not a long process but when it happens 10 times a day or more depending on the day it starts to get annoying.
